HIV on the rise

30/11/2007 6:00:00 PM.  | Rachael Stevens
HIV infections are on the rise in Australia.

According to statistics from the Department of Health and Ageing, new HIV cases have increased by 31 per cent over six years.

While testing for the highly infectious disease remains high among homosexual men, Professor Basil Donovan from the Centre in HIV and Epidemiology says the wider community can also be at risk.

“We’re a victim of our own success.”

“By containing it to the first population, for the most part, which is gay men, anyone who’s not a gay man, automatically thinks they’re immediately safe,” he said

“That’s not true – it’s focused among gay men – it’s not confined to gay men.”
